Provides an 'R' interface to the 'C-TOOL' soil carbon turnover model for simulating soil organic carbon dynamics in agricultural systems. The package supports the definition of carbon inputs, management schedules, soil parameters, and temperature forcing, and includes tools for scenario analysis and calibration of selected model parameters against observed soil organic carbon stocks. The 'C-TOOL' model and related modelling framework are described by Petersen et al. (2002) doi:10.1016/S0304-3800(02)00034-0, Petersen et al. (2005) doi:10.1016/j.soilbio.2004.08.006, Petersen et al. (2013) doi:10.1016/j.jclepro.2013.03.007, and Taghizadeh-Toosi et al. (2014) doi:10.1016/j.ecolmodel.2014.08.016. Further applications and developments are described by Taghizadeh-Toosi et al. (2016) doi:10.1016/j.agsy.2016.03.004, Keel et al. (2017) doi:10.1111/ejss.12454, Taghizadeh-Toosi et al. (2020) doi:10.1007/s11104-020-04500-9, and Taghizadeh-Toosi and Christensen (2021) doi:10.1038/s41598-021-97744-z.
